(aka "Istiyad Ashbah")

 

Directed by Raed Andoni
Palestine | France | Switzerland | Qatar | Italy 2017

 

Raed Andoni's highly original and harrowing documentary feature won the Silver Bear for 'Best Documentary' at the 2017 Berlin Film Festival.

Recreating the infamous Al-Moskobiya prison, Israel's main interrogation centre, where he was himself jailed at age 18, Andoni gathers together of fellow survivors to recreate and confront their own experiences of incarceration and torture.

A powerful hybrid of documentary, fiction and experimental art film interspersed with lyrical and beautifully rendered animated sequences, Ghost Hunting is a unique and uncompromising work. The film also gives us space to reflect on the ethics and meaning of the re-enactment unfolding before us, and to question the complicity of both the filmmaker and the viewer themselves.

***

A set-up for an experiment in an empty room. Former inmates reconstruct an Israeli secret service interrogation centre. These Palestinian men use role play to come to terms with their memories and the humiliation they have experienced.

NOTE: The below Blu-ray captures were taken directly from the Blu-ray disc.

ADDITION: Second Run Blu-ray (October 2020): Second Run have transferred Raed Andoni's Ghost Hunting to Blu-ray. It is described as "presented from a brand new HD master of the film". It is in the 1.78:1 aspect ratio - on a dual-layered disc with a max'ed out bitrate. It looks as clean and crisp as modern HD-shot productions can be - tight, rich colors, plenty of depth.

On their Blu-ray, Second Run offer the option of DTS-HD Master 5.1 surround (16-bit) or linear PCM stereo track (24-bit) both in the original Arabic language. There is some separation in the construction sequences but both tracks handle the dialogue and extraneous sounds with ease. Second Run offer optional English subtitles on their Region FREE Blu-ray.

The Second Run Blu-ray offer a 6-minute interview with director Raed Andoni filmed at the 2017 International Documentary Film Festival Amsterdam where he expands upon details of the evolution of the film. The package also has a booklet featuring new writing on the film by writer, curator and producer Gareth Evans.

Raed Andoni's Ghost Hunting creates a therapeutic backdrop for ex-prisoners of the Moscovia Israeli Detention Centre as they build a replica of the surroundings when they were incarcerated and interrogated there... while simultaneously working through their personal demons. I liked the artistic, animation touches. The film, as whole, was fascinating, if leaving a hollow empty feeling at the conclusion. I was very glad I have seen it - especially through Second Run's Blu-ray. I think this is worth a viewing for the highly interesting filmmaking - if not, so much, the subject matter.
